sql数据库本质是什么

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L数据库的本质是一种用于存储、管理和检索结构化数据的软件系统。它是由SQL(Structured Query Language,结构化查询语言)作为操作语言的数据库管理系统(DBMS)。SQL数据库的本质可以从以下几个方面来解释:

    1. 数据存储:SQL数据库的主要目的是存储和管理大量的数据。它使用表格的形式来组织和存储数据,每个表格包含多个列和行,每一行代表一个数据实例,每一列代表一个数据属性。通过这种方式,SQL数据库能够有效地存储和管理数据。

    2. 数据管理:SQL数据库提供了一系列的操作和功能,用于管理数据。它可以支持数据的插入、更新、删除和查询等操作。通过SQL语言,用户可以方便地对数据库中的数据进行各种操作,实现数据的增删改查。

    3. 数据完整性:SQL数据库通过定义数据的完整性约束来确保数据的正确性和一致性。例如,可以定义主键约束来保证数据的唯一性,定义外键约束来实现表之间的关联,定义检查约束来限制数据的取值范围等。这些约束可以在数据插入、更新和删除时自动执行,避免了数据的错误和不一致。

    4. 数据安全性:SQL数据库提供了一系列的安全机制,用于保护数据的安全性。它可以通过用户认证和授权机制来限制对数据库的访问权限,只有经过授权的用户才能进行数据的操作。此外,SQL数据库还可以对数据进行加密、备份和恢复等操作,以保护数据的机密性和可用性。

    5. 数据查询和分析:SQL数据库具有强大的查询和分析功能,可以帮助用户从大量的数据中快速找到所需的信息。通过SQL语言的查询语句,用户可以灵活地定义各种查询条件和排序方式,以实现数据的灵活检索和分析。此外,SQL数据库还支持聚合函数、联结操作和子查询等高级功能,进一步提升了数据查询和分析的能力。

    总之,SQL数据库的本质是一种用于存储、管理和检索结构化数据的软件系统,它通过数据存储、管理、完整性、安全性以及查询和分析等功能,为用户提供了高效、可靠和安全的数据管理平台。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L数据库是指使用SQL(Structured Query Language,结构化查询语言)作为数据操作语言的数据库系统。它是一种用于管理和存储数据的软件系统。SQL数据库的本质可以从以下几个方面来理解。

    首先,SQL数据库是一个数据存储系统。它可以用于存储和管理大量的结构化数据。结构化数据是指具有固定模式的数据,通常以表格的形式进行组织和存储。SQL数据库可以支持多种数据类型,例如整数、浮点数、字符型等,同时还支持索引和约束等特性,以提高数据的访问效率和数据的完整性。

    其次,SQL数据库是一个数据管理系统。它提供了一系列的功能和工具,用于管理和操作数据库中的数据。这些功能包括数据的增加、删除、修改和查询等操作。SQL数据库还支持事务处理,保证数据的一致性和完整性。此外,SQL数据库还可以进行数据备份和恢复,以保障数据的安全性和可靠性。

    另外,SQL数据库还是一个数据查询系统。SQL是一种用于数据库操作的标准化查询语言,通过SQL语句可以对数据库中的数据进行查询和分析。SQL语句包括了各种查询操作,例如SELECT、INSERT、UPDATE和DELETE等。通过SQL语句,用户可以根据自己的需求从数据库中获取所需的数据,并进行统计、分组、排序等操作。

    总之,SQL数据库的本质是一个数据存储、管理和查询系统。它通过SQL语言来进行数据操作,提供了丰富的功能和工具,用于满足用户对数据的各种需求。SQL数据库在计算机科学和信息技术领域中有着广泛的应用,是现代数据管理和分析的重要基础。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SQL(Structured Query Language)数据库是一种用于管理和操作结构化数据的编程语言。它是一种标准化的语言,用于在关系型数据库管理系统(RDBMS)中执行各种操作,包括创建、查询、更新和删除数据。

    SQL数据库的本质是一个软件系统,它使用表格(也称为关系)来组织和存储数据。每个表格包含一系列列,每列代表一个特定的数据字段。每行代表一个记录,每个记录包含一组数据,其中每个数据字段与表格的列对应。

    SQL数据库的核心是数据库管理系统(DBMS),它是一个软件应用程序,用于管理和操作数据库。DBMS提供了一系列功能,包括数据定义语言(DDL)和数据操作语言(DML),用于创建和修改数据库结构以及操作数据库中的数据。

    SQL数据库的操作流程通常包括以下步骤:

    1. 数据库设计:根据应用需求和数据模型设计数据库结构,包括定义表格、列、主键、外键等。

    2. 数据库创建:使用DDL语句(如CREATE DATABASE)创建数据库,并创建表格、列、索引等。

    3. 数据插入:使用INSERT语句将数据插入到表格中,每个INSERT语句对应一条记录的插入。

    4. 数据查询:使用SELECT语句从表格中检索数据,可以使用WHERE子句进行条件过滤,使用ORDER BY子句进行排序。

    5. 数据更新:使用UPDATE语句更新表格中的数据,可以使用WHERE子句进行条件过滤。

    6. 数据删除:使用DELETE语句删除表格中的数据,可以使用WHERE子句进行条件过滤。

    除了上述基本操作,SQL数据库还支持其他高级功能,如事务处理、视图、存储过程、触发器等。这些功能可以帮助提高数据库的性能、安全性和可维护性。

    总之,SQL数据库是一种用于管理和操作结构化数据的编程语言和软件系统,它提供了丰富的功能和操作,用于创建、查询、更新和删除数据,以及管理数据库结构。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部